Edgewood Primary School Building skills and values for life Dear Parents/Carers, Spring Term PE News and Success Friday, 15 April 2016 It has been another action-packed term of sport and activities at Edgewood and here is the summary: Fencing Club The Year 5/6 children were really enthusiastic about fencing after experiencing it on residential in November so this club became very popular, very quickly. One group have learnt the basics of the sport and a second group of budding fencers have just started enhancing their skills! Fencing is a new club at Edgewood and it was great to try out a new sport! We all enjoyed building skills and fighting against each other. We learned many parts like being the referee and being able to score points. In the last two weeks, we had a fun tournament where we used all these skills to fight against each other! We loved every session! Evie Allsop and Millie Martin Basketball Club and Competition Another popular activity! KS2 were offered the chance to enhance their basketball skills this term. The club also offered a great opportunity for pupils to participate in a competition alongside other schools. The Y5/6 team came a fantastic 2 nd place in the tournament at Selston Leisure Centre and showed great ability and teamwork during the tournament.

KS2 Indoor Rowing Two Y5/6 teams and one Y3/4 team went to Holgate Academy for the annual Indoor Rowing meet. Our Y3/4 children ended the evening 3 rd and our Y5/6 teams finished 2 nd and 5 th. The practice paid off as we took a Y5/6 team to the district finals where the children rowed boldly against competitive opposition. We were very proud of their 2 nd place finish! Year 5/6 Futsal Where to start with the 5/6 Futsal? The team worked superbly together to transform a 2 nd place finish in the local competition into a 1 st and gold medal in the district competition. All the players had a great impact on both tournaments. We had great goalkeeping from Noah, tough tackling from Charlie and Alfie, vision and tricks from Aiden, Kobi, Jacob and Riley and important goals from Charlie Stenson and Archie Shooter, which proved vital in the nail-biting games!

Gym and Dance Festival Mr MacLeod and Mrs Moore trained and took a group of Year 6 pupils to National Academy to take part in a festival celebrating gymnastics and dancing. The pupils performed the Oxo Reel and The Dashing White Sergeant in front of other schools to great applause. Well done to the brave pupils, who trained really hard! KS1 Multi-Skills Children preparing for the festival KS1 children took part in an indoor athletics competition. This involved a javelin throw, long jump, speed bounce and chest push to name a few. The children enjoyed themselves and competed really well, ending the night in 3 rd and 6 th place. They were a credit to Mrs Treece and Mrs Platts who have been running training after school on Wednesdays. Girls Futsal A tough competition and the girls performed admirably to end the evening in 5 th place!

Table Tennis Year 5/6 pupils were offered the chance to take part in a table tennis tournament at break and lunch times during this term and a high number decided to do just that. With the tables in Azul conveniently transformed into table tennis tables, we got underway. After a very competitive knockout tournament, we were able to pick a top four to take to the district tournament. After weeks of build-up and practising inside and outside of school whenever they had a minute away from their booster books, the four children managed to claim gold medals! Fantastic work! Table tennis was yet another new sport this term. All four of us loved it and we really enjoyed learning some new techniques courtesy of Mr. Williamson. Because of this we claimed gold! We were happy! Luke Sanders KS2 Boccia Although there are no photos yet, we have also have a team through to the Boccia finals. Best of luck after the holidays! Year 3/4 Futsal More tough competition in the Hucknall area. The team played well to achieve a 6 th place finish.

Mick Yard Trophy A group of Y5/6 children were able to take part in the Mick Yard Trophy an indoor cricket tournament that is based at Trent Bridge Cricket Ground. The team performed above expectation and ended the evening in 2 nd place, narrowly missing out in the final! It was a great warm-up to the cricket that will be played in the summer term. As a bonus, the team were also invited to tour the ground. They walked through the famous pavilion, which houses photos of former captains and international players along the walls, took a glimpse into the home and away changing rooms and took in one of the best views of Nottingham at the top of the Radcliffe Road stand. They were also lucky enough to walk past current England international, James Taylor!

Premier Education As part of an initiative run by Premier Education, a selection of Year 5 pupils experienced Goalball a team sport designed specifically for blind athletes. Over 4 weeks, the children learned how to hear the ball, shoot and save with head, arms and legs. They thoroughly enjoyed this experience and look forward to giving other sports a try in the future.
